About Pit Stop Bar & Grill

Pit Stop Bar & Grill is a bar and grill in Bessemer, Michigan, serving lunch, dinner, brunch, and late-night food. Reviewers consistently praise the fish fry, homemade fries, burgers, and friendly service, and several mention that portions are generous and prices are decent for the $10 to $20 range. The place is described as casual, cozy, and historic, with a clean updated interior, lots of space, and a busy but still timely service flow. It also offers beer, cocktails, and local specialty items, along with outdoor seating and dine-in or takeout options.

Frequently asked questions

What is Pit Stop Bar & Grill known for?

It is best known for the fish fry, which is mentioned repeatedly in reviews, along with homemade fries and bar food like burgers and wraps. People also call out the friendly service and say the food is worth the stop, especially for lunch or dinner in Bessemer.

What dishes are most recommended at Pit Stop Bar & Grill?

Reviewers most often recommend the fish fry, homemade fries, the Dumb Dum Burger, and fish tacos, with the chicken club wrap also mentioned as a favorite. The burger portions are described as big and juicy, and the fries are a standout value item that many people say they would order again.

What is the atmosphere like at Pit Stop Bar & Grill?

The vibe is casual, cozy, and a little dive-bar-like, but several reviews also note that the building feels updated, clean, and spacious. It works well for groups, solo diners, and families, with bar games, sports, a juke box, and enough room to move around comfortably.

Is Pit Stop Bar & Grill good value, and what is the price range?

The price range is $10 to $20, and reviewers describe the food as having decent prices and being well worth the wait. Generous portions like the large Dumb Dum Burger and big bowls or plates of food make it feel like solid value for a bar and grill.

When is the best time to visit Pit Stop Bar & Grill?

Reviews suggest it can get busy on Saturday night and still serve people in a timely manner, while Sunday evening and weekday lunch both worked well for diners. If you want a smoother visit, going earlier in the day or during lunch may be easier than peak weekend hours.
